Media Statement POLOKWANE – Operation Valua Umgodi continues to yield positive results, as more suspects were arrested for illegal mining and other related crimes in the Limpopo Province. The Vala Umgodi Proactive Team members in Sekhukhune District nabbed a 30-year-old suspect for illegal mining. The suspect was found at Matlala Ramoshebo Village, in Matlelerekeng Policing area, loading a sand into a white Fuso truck. The suspect failed to produce a permit to mine in the area. Police seized items such as four square shovels, one pick with a handle including a Fuso truck. In another illegal mining related incident, reported on Friday, 14 March 2025, at Vhembe District, Vala Umgodi Operation members conducted a disruptive operation and spotted a group of suspects at Nzhelele River in the Mphephu policing area. Members approached the group and the suspects noticed Police and fled into different directions. Police confiscated two shovels and a panga at the scene. The members proceeded with patrols, and five illegal immigrants, aged between 23 and 47, were arrested along Musekwa road in the Mphephu Policing area. The suspects will appear before the local Magistrate’s Court on 17 March 2025. The Police investigations are ongoing. Ends
